mirror of
https://github.com/alchemy-fr/Phraseanet.git
synced 2025-10-18 15:33:15 +00:00
Fix #1152 : On upload, require subdefinitions creation when files have been totally copied
This commit is contained in:
@@ -1378,10 +1378,10 @@ class record_adapter implements record_Interface, cache_cacheableInterface
|
|||||||
|
|
||||||
$sql = 'INSERT INTO record
|
$sql = 'INSERT INTO record
|
||||||
(coll_id, record_id, parent_record_id, moddate, credate
|
(coll_id, record_id, parent_record_id, moddate, credate
|
||||||
, jeton, type, sha256, uuid, originalname, mime)
|
, type, sha256, uuid, originalname, mime)
|
||||||
VALUES
|
VALUES
|
||||||
(:coll_id, null, :parent_record_id, NOW(), NOW()
|
(:coll_id, null, :parent_record_id, NOW(), NOW()
|
||||||
, ' . JETON_MAKE_SUBDEF . ' , :type, :sha256, :uuid
|
, :type, :sha256, :uuid
|
||||||
, :originalname, :mime)';
|
, :originalname, :mime)';
|
||||||
|
|
||||||
$stmt = $databox->get_connection()->prepare($sql);
|
$stmt = $databox->get_connection()->prepare($sql);
|
||||||
@@ -1430,6 +1430,7 @@ class record_adapter implements record_Interface, cache_cacheableInterface
|
|||||||
$record->delete_data_from_cache(record_adapter::CACHE_SUBDEFS);
|
$record->delete_data_from_cache(record_adapter::CACHE_SUBDEFS);
|
||||||
|
|
||||||
$record->insertTechnicalDatas();
|
$record->insertTechnicalDatas();
|
||||||
|
$record->rebuild_subdefs();
|
||||||
|
|
||||||
return $record;
|
return $record;
|
||||||
}
|
}
|
||||||
|
Reference in New Issue
Block a user